软件测试面试题

     这段时间一直在面试,不同的公司面试的侧重点不同,以下是我记录的部分面试题目供大家参考:

  一、数据库知识(若有笔试一定会考)

  1、在工作中一般用数据库验证什么
  2、多表查询多不多,左右连接代表什么意思;
  3、存储过程是否了解,简单说下存储过程的语法;
 
  二、linux+部署
  1、linux基本命令,不止考个数(我说了有20个,面试官来一句都是文件操作相关的),考察了解哪些方面的命令,文件操作、部署相关、权限、查看性能;
  2、tomcat配置有哪些
  3、会用jenkins吗
  4、项目中代码管理用什么工具,代码是怎么管理的
 
  三、项目情况+测试基础知识
  1、设计用例的方法(面试官会让你举例说明),测试方案包含哪些内容
    bug如何跟踪,如何进行bug分析
  2、每个版本是否有遗留bug,如何解决
    bug如何管理
  3、开发不改的bug怎么办
    如何定位bug
    任务如何分配,工作量怎么评估
  4、软件测试方法有哪些
  5、接口测试关注哪些
  6、UI测试关注点
  7、公司系统有多少个接口
  8、项目组成员有多少(了解开发与测试比例,看能否承担起入职后项目工作)
 
  四、c/s与b/s架构
  1、安装与卸载的测试点有哪些
  2、客户端测试,在mac端和pc端有什么不同
  3、软硬件结合的产品测试关注哪些,或者说测试哪些方面
 
  五、技能
  qtp:
  1、什么叫描述性编程
  2、对象库的类型有哪些
  3、针对对象属性频繁变更如何解决
  性能:
  1、性能测试关注点有哪些
  2、性能测试误区有哪些
  3、用户量的确定
  4、拿一个测试的模块,问tps是多少,uv
  python:
  is和==有什么区别
  其他语言:
  内存泄漏和数据溢出各表达什么意思
  c:
  执行程序时报文件头找不到怎么办
   
  六、综合能力考查
  1、有没有带过新人
  2、上级给你的帮助大吗
  3、在测试过程中多久会向项目经理汇报一次
  4、平时学习情况,职业发展
  5、如何看待996
  6、看中公司的3个方面
  7、列举最具有成就感的事
  8、希望跟什么样的开发相处
  9、列举一个这几年工作中感觉最有压力的一件事或最成功的一件事
 
 
 
 
posted @ 2019-09-05 11:24  qhaiyan  阅读(2147)  评论(2编辑  收藏  举报